This class flips the script on typical art tutorials. Instead of showing you how to paint one specific image, Craig gives you a single, narrow theme and then walks you through the entire process of generating wildly different outcomes from it. He focuses on the thinking behind the art, not just the brush strokes.
You’ll start by learning how to build a solid reference library and break down your subject into its core shapes. From there, the real fun begins. Craig shows you how to manipulate viewpoint, lens types, and gesture to completely change the story you’re telling. He then dives deep into the fundamentals of value structure and lighting, showing you how to use high-key and low-key palettes to control the mood and guide the viewer’s eye.
The course is packed with 15 class exercises designed to push you out of your comfort zone. You’ll experiment with perspective, explore different lighting sources, and even learn the value of repainting a piece from scratch when you have a better understanding of your goal. 🧑🏫 About the Author
Craig Mullins is a titan of the concept art industry with over 30 years of experience. Often called the “father of digital art,” he was an early adopter of Photoshop in the early ’90s. His work has shaped the visual identity of major franchises like The Matrix Revolutions, BioShock, Halo 2, and Assassin’s Creed. He is the first and only digital artist inducted into the Society of Illustrators Hall of Fame and has received a Lifetime Achievement Award from the Concept Artists Association. He currently works as a freelance concept artist.
